The Old Parlour

Whatlington, Near Battle, East Sussex

Located in Whatlington, near Battle in East Sussex, this homely detached barn conversion offers a serene getaway for up to four guests. Nestled within a 120-acre grass and livestock farm, the accommodation provides an ideal base for exploring the historic 1066 country, with easy access to nearby attractions such as Battle Abbey and Hastings. The property features an open-plan living space, complete with a cozy living area that boasts a wood burner, Freesat HD TV, and patio doors that open onto a private terrace. The well-equipped kitchen includes modern appliances, while the two bedrooms offer comfortable sleeping arrangements, including a kingsize bed with an en-suite bathroom and a second bedroom with twin beds.

This barn conversion is perfect for those seeking relaxation, surrounded by picturesque countryside and the soothing sounds of nature. Guests can enjoy the inviting terrace for al fresco dining, with garden furniture and a barbecue available for use. The area is rich with wildlife, where visitors might hear the melodious songs of nightingales or spot buzzards soaring overhead. The property also includes essential amenities such as electric central heating, Wi-Fi, and a welcome pack, ensuring a comfortable stay.

The location is strategically positioned for exploring the local area, with the historic market town of Battle just a short distance away. Here, guests can walk the famous battlefield, immersing themselves in the rich history of the Norman and Saxon conflict. The vibrant seaside town of Hastings, located seven miles away, offers a delightful pier and the opportunity to savor traditional fish and chips. Additionally, visitors can explore local attractions such as the acclaimed organic vineyard in Sedlescombe and several National Trust properties, including Scotney Castle and Bodiam Castle.

For those looking to venture further, the charming Cinque port town of Rye, with its cobbled medieval streets, is a must-visit, and there are convenient rail links to London from nearby Battle. Golf enthusiasts will also find local courses to enjoy. With a shop three miles away and a pub and restaurant just one and a half miles from the property, guests can easily access local amenities while enjoying the tranquility of their rural retreat. This barn conversion is a perfect blend of comfort, convenience, and natural beauty, making it an ideal destination for a relaxing holiday.
